Meet Hershey.

Meet Hershey.Well let's just say that when Hershey arrived at the studio he was already pooped out. That's all I have to say about that.

Hershey is a DARLING Australian Shepard/Akita mix. His birthday is 12-24-05 (which makes him a Sagittarius for all of you keeping track...) and true to his working dog heritage he is a spunky and intelligent 8 month old rascal! :) He has a very soft mouth and takes treats very VERY gently.


Hershey was released to the Humane Society because of a divorce. He seems to be a wonderful companion and his previous owners noted that he has been handled and held since birth. He is housebroken and is said to be great with children.




Hershey will make a great family dog as long as he is properly trained, exercised, and given a job to do. He is a very smart boy, and if left alone without company or stimuli, he will likely become somewhat destructive. I noticed during our shoot that he is very responsive to treats and verbal cues, so he is a very trainable guy. Jeff and I both enjoyed him a great deal and are confident this puppy and his adorable little cropped tail are perfect for a loving family!!

Meet Sweetie.

Meet Sweetie.
Yet another black stray cat- At first Sweetie looked fairly generic... But it didn't take long for his winning personality to shine through his foamy blue-green eyes.
An eager talker and sprinter, Sweetie kept us entertained! He had little to no desire to sit for photos... Nor was he too keen on us walking towards him, but if we crouched down and stopped moving... He would run right over to us for petting.

A stray from the Port Orchard area, we don't know much about Sweetie, except that he is a neutered malem, thought to be 2-3 yrs old and he's not a fan of dogs or other cats, so he is meant to live in a one-pet household. He does love to play- as we discovered when we teased him with a feather... And it is noted that he is a great with children.

Fremont Oktoberfest
Sept. 25th -• Autumn gets ushered in with the Fremont Oktoberfest. Historically, in old Germany, the brewing season began with the fall harvest of barley and hops and any beer left at harvest time had to be consumed before the new beer arrived. September was designated as the time to drink-up all of last season's beer. It officially became Oktoberfest in 1810, when Ludwig I, the Crown Prince of Bavaria declared a 16-day celebration in commemoration of his wedding.

Fremont Oktoberfest squeezes 16 days into one unbelievable weekend.

Meet Sully.

Meet Sully.
Sully is everydog USA. He looks to be a yellow lab mix, complete with soft floppy ears and a big ol' smile.



An eager treat eater, Sully can sit, stay, dance and just about anything that you ask of him- as long as you deliver the biscuit!! He's a very friendly
5 year old boy who was found as a stray in port orchard. In addition to being a cookie connoisseur, Sully is a fiend for the stuffed toys (they are just SO fun to destroy!) He loves to play with tennis balls and loved to give kisses, and he is a talk talker!
